Grafana Pyroscope, an open-source continuous profiling project formed by merging Grafana Phlare and Pyroscope, aims to enhance developer experience by providing deeper system insights, facilitating issue resolution, and accelerating software delivery. Project leads highlighted improvements in performance, scalability, and profile collection usability, as well as flame graph visualization of profiling data in Grafana. Key contributors include Dmitry Filimonov and Ryan Perry, who transitioned from business to coding and co-founded Pyroscope, and Christian Simon, who leverages extensive Linux ecosystem experience to address modern observability challenges.
